We have observed a regression when upgrading XMLBeans from version 3.0.0 to 5.1.1.

The issue is related to how concrete and abstract types are handled in XMLBeans when they are defined in different schema files.

I have enhanced the existing "AbstractTypes" sample provided in the XMLBeans repository to show the regression. You can find the code in my private branch here: [https://github.com/JeSuisAbraham/xmlbeans/tree/AbstractTypes/samples/AbstractTypes]

The "AbstractTypes" sample consists of two schema files.

The abstractBase.xsd schema defines the document root, which contains abstract "figures".

The myfigures.xsd schema contains concrete implementations of these abstract figures: a "square" and a "circle".

Three tests are performed:
 * buildDocument:  builds a document "top-down". Creates a document, adds abstract objects and specializes them into concrete objects.
 * buildDocument2: builds a document "down-top". Creates a document, creates the concrete objects and adds them to the document.
 * parseDocument: parses a document containing concrete types.

All of these tests are broken in XMLBeans 4.+ whereas they worked in XMLBeans 3.x.

I have attached the output of this test program when ran against XMLBeans 3.0.0 and XMLBeans 5.1.1 for comparison.

The differences between v3.0.0 and v5.1.1 are:
 * buildDocument: In v5.1.1, the test throws a ClassCastException when trying to coerce an abstract object down to a concrete implementation.
 * buildDocument2: In v5.1.1, the document output does not contain the xsi:type attributes. The resulting document is not schema-valid.
 * parseDocument: In v5.1.1, the concrete objects are not recognized as such. They remain of the abstract type. The parsed document object in not schema-valid.

 

Using a debugger, we've found the following differences between v3.0.0 and v5.1.1:

The concrete types are resolved here using a SchemaTypeLoader:

[https://github.com/apache/xmlbeans/blob/fb3f015826f1378b10178b7d4fe71bfe133c30ca/src/main/java/org/apache/xmlbeans/impl/schema/SchemaTypeImpl.java#L937]

In 3.x.x, the schema type loader is of type "SchemaTypeLoaderImpl", and will fetch both locally in its own schema and in other schema type systems loaded into the system:

[https://github.com/apache/xmlbeans/blob/a7cdcb1a37319d69eeef31a90badf9d2bb02de81/src/main/java/org/apache/xmlbeans/impl/schema/SchemaTypeLoaderImpl.java#L372]

In 5.x.x, the schema type loader is of type "TypeSchemaHolder", defined in the bean jar itself, and extends "SchemaTypeSystemImpl". This schema type loader only looks for types into its own schema:

[https://github.com/apache/xmlbeans/blob/a7cdcb1a37319d69eeef31a90badf9d2bb02de81/src/main/java/org/apache/xmlbeans/impl/schema/SchemaTypeSystemImpl.java#L1009]

This change in behavior seems related to XMLBEANS-536.
